I posed that question on their Scout board, and here was the reply. Note that while they have six guys committed, they are still talking about adding more to replace the ones who leave for the NBA. The three they are targeting are all in the top six players on Scout's board. They already have commits from the guys rated 3, 4, 10, 18 and 21. Last year's class had players ranked 1, 7, 14 and 48.

Assuming everyone returns we will have 8 players returning on scholarship: (the other players on scholarship are walk-ons and only have a scholarship because we had them to give)

Noel
Hood
Polson
Goodwin
Harrow
Poythress
WCS
WIltjer

Polson was brought in as a walk-on so his scholarship can be pulled if we need room.

We have six players committed right now so assuming everyone returns, UK pulls Polson's scholarship and we don't sign anyone else we will have 13 players on scholarship. I believe that we will lose a couple to the NBA draft, which will open up a couple scholarships for maybe Randle, Wiggins, or Gordon.
